About This Trail
A 26 mile rail trail begins in St. Albans, Vermont, and ends in Richford, Vermont. The first third of the trail goes through farm fields and forests. The trail goes along the Missisquoi River through Enosburg and Richford. The trail is hard packed and usable by all bike types. There are several places where the trail crosses the highway. Use caution.
